前往小程序,Get更优阅读体验!
立即前往
首页
学习
活动
专区
工具
TVP
发布
社区首页 >专栏 >以太坊钱包Ethereum Wallet C盘数据转移

以太坊钱包Ethereum Wallet C盘数据转移

作者头像
程序新视界
发布2018-01-08 14:53:03
1.7K0
发布2018-01-08 14:53:03
举报
文章被收录于专栏:丑胖侠丑胖侠

交易数据存储存在的问题

使用过Ethereum Wallet的朋友都会发现,当我们安装好并启动此钱包时,钱包会自动同步区块链上的数据到本地,那么它默认同步到了什么位置呢?如果你细心查找,会发现在C:\Users\Administrator\AppData\Roaming\Ethereum下面有对应的geth和keystore文件夹。对了,这就是默认存储数据和证书的文件夹。随着同步的进行,geth文件会疯狂的增加,目前几十个G的数据,而且还会持续的上升。C盘空间小的电脑,马上就会出现磁盘不足的情况。那么本篇博客就带领大家解决此问题。

解决方案

首先,Wallet并没有提供相应的解决配置功能,只能通过操作系统的命令来完成此操作。

建立硬链接

启动Windows 命令操作,输入cmd。 使用如下命令:

代码语言:javascript
复制
mklink /j C:\Users\Administrator\AppData\Roaming\Ethereum E:\Ethereum

上面的路径可根据本机具体路径进行修改; 其中,mklink /j 命令是建立硬链接的命令; 第一个目录路径为要建立关联的路径; 第二个目录路径为真实存储数据的路径; 这样做的效果就是当软件访问指定的目录文件时发现有硬链接,就会读取或操作硬链接指定的目录文件。

建立连接之后,C盘下的文件会出现一个箭头,同时颜色变浅。

删除硬链接

最简单直接的方法就是将C盘的文件删除。

操作过程中的问题

通过Win+R启动命令行操作时由于权限不足导致无法操作,可选择在菜单中找到对应的命令操作,通过使用管理员权限来进行操作。

后语

如有问题可以留言或私下联系。QQ技术交流群:659809063。Geth客户端API接口封装的JAVA版本正在编写完善,有需要的朋友也可以联系。

本文参与 腾讯云自媒体分享计划,分享自作者个人站点/博客。
原始发表:2017-08-28 ,如有侵权请联系 cloudcommunity@tencent.com 删除

本文分享自 作者个人站点/博客 前往查看

如有侵权,请联系 cloudcommunity@tencent.com 删除。

本文参与 腾讯云自媒体分享计划  ,欢迎热爱写作的你一起参与!

评论
登录后参与评论
0 条评论
热度
最新
推荐阅读
目录
  • 交易数据存储存在的问题
  • 解决方案
    • 建立硬链接
      • 删除硬链接
        • 操作过程中的问题
        • 后语
        相关产品与服务
        数据保险箱
        数据保险箱(Cloud Data Coffer Service,CDCS)为您提供更高安全系数的企业核心数据存储服务。您可以通过自定义过期天数的方法删除数据,避免误删带来的损害,还可以将数据跨地域存储,防止一些不可抗因素导致的数据丢失。数据保险箱支持通过控制台、API 等多样化方式快速简单接入,实现海量数据的存储管理。您可以使用数据保险箱对文件数据进行上传、下载,最终实现数据的安全存储和提取。
        领券
        问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档